United States President, Donald Trump says Cuba is the next country to strike after Iran.

Trump made this revelation at the Future Investment Initiative conference in Miami, Florida, on Friday.

The President’s comment comes following the attack on Iran after the US military earlier raided and captured its president Nicolas Maduro on Jan 3.

“Cuba is next, by the way, but pretend I didn’t say that please. Pretend I didn’t say that. Please, please, please media, please disregard that statement. Thank you very much. Cuba’s next,” Trump said.

Cuba is said to have been facing a severe economic and energy crisis due to decades of US sanctions.

Meanwhile, the United Nations has said that fuel shortage is pushing the country into a humanitarian crisis.

Recall that earlier this month, Trump threatened that Cuba is going to fall pretty soon, but his administration will focus on Iran right now.
